
Todd and José discuss the Philadelphia Union's 1-1 draw against Columbus Crew and analyze various aspects of the match and team performance.
The Philadelphia Union remain winless in six home MLS matches after drawing 1–1 with the Columbus Crew, thanks to a goal from Milan Iloski that tied the game. Todd and José discuss their thoughts from the match, including the Union starting games in second gear, Ben Bender's performance at left back, whether Bradley Carnell will still be in charge by the Union's next home game in July, and assessing Carnell's second-half changes. Finally, they discuss Blunder of The Week for what may be the most obvious match fixing own goal ever?
